We got our menus and were served hot tea in a plastic pitcher. After putting our order in, we didn’t receive the banchan until just a few minutes before our appetizer arrived.
We ordered the Seafood Pancake for our appetizer and it’s probably one of the best pancakes I’ve had. It tasted very good and authentic without the oiliness/greasiness. It was medium-sized and could probably serve 2-4 people. There’s a good crunch to it and the inside of the pancake was not too undercooked. Would highly recommend getting the pancake if you decide to visit!
I ordered Galbi Tang, which is a beef rib soup that has meat and clear noodles. It comes with a small bowl of rice. The flavor of the dish reminded me of egg drop soup but with a strong dashi or seafood flavor. Galbi Tang is known for its delicate flavor but I couldn’t help but notice the salty profile in this dish. I don’t think I would try this dish again as I prefer a thicker and savory soup, such as Galbijjim.
In terms of service, I understood there was a large party for the staff to attend to; however, even after the party left, we felt quite neglected and out of place. We’re Asian but we were the only non-Korean customers in the restaurant and felt the staff did not want to attend to us. Our banchan were not refilled, we did not get water despite asking for it, and they did not check in during our dining experience to see if we needed anything. We did notice they were more attentive to the other Korean customers and wonder if maybe there’s a bit of a language barrier at play.
Overall, To Dam Gol is a cute, family-oriented restaurant that’s located in a small parking lot off the main road. The Seafood Pancake was amazing and a must-try. However, the rather poor service and the overly salty Galbi Tang left us desiring more. We’re unlikely to return in the future.
